Transaction 3398a08138862da09ff77473058f3d934390058f4ebef3418b76f38eaaf32452
1 Input
1 Output
-
3398a08138862da09ff77473058f3d934390058f4ebef3418b76f38eaaf32452:0
- value
- 10816
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4d050a85c345d6d9baf96bfa896422a2bfd21cd OP_EQUAL
- address
- 3Q1UMLPaVrLpRoYeYdqgcwCkjqyJQTinyw